Key Responsibilities
1. Recruitment & Employer Branding Support
- Support end‑to‑end internship and junior hiring activities, including job postings, CV screening, interview scheduling, and candidate communication.
- Assist with employer branding initiatives, including content creation and updates on platforms such as LinkedIn and recruitment portals.
2. Learning & Development
- Support the coordination and delivery of L&D activities such as training sessions, workshops, and employee engagement initiatives (e.g. wellbeing events).
- Assist in preparing training materials, communications, and post‑event feedback analysis.
3. HR Operations & Administration
- Assist in maintaining employee records, HR trackers, and documentation in accordance with internal processes.
- Support onboarding and offboarding activities, including document preparation and coordination with stakeholders.
- Provide general administrative support to the HR team on day‑to‑day tasks.
4. HR Projects & Data Support
- Support ad‑hoc HR projects related to engagement, culture, and process improvement.
- Assist with basic HR reporting and data analysis using Excel and internal HR tools.
Requirements
- Currently pursuing a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, Psychology, or a related field.
- Strong interest in Human Resources and people‑related topics.
- Good organizational skills with attention to detail.
- Comfortable with Microsoft Office (Excel, PowerPoint, Word); familiarity with Canva or similar tools is a plus.
- Strong communication skills and a proactive learning mindset.

A family-owned industrial group, Socomec has been designing, manufacturing and selling electrical equipment: inverters, measuring stations, energy storage, switches, source switches... for over a century.
With extensive expertise in critical applications (industry, infrastructure, healthcare, data centers, energy and buildings) Socomec is an innovative player in the transition to energy and renewable energies.
With products and services distributed in 80 countries by more than 100 distributors, Socomec supports businesses for even safer, more flexible and more efficient energy.
Key figures: 12 production sites /30 Subsidiaries / 997M€ / 4800 Employees
About the Team The Group has also been present in the Asia-Pacific region for almost 30 years, with regional headquarters in Singapore.
We operate commercially in this region through 7 subsidiaries based in Australia, China, India, Indonesia, Malaysia, Singapore and Thailand. We produce locally thanks to a manufacturing site in India and two sites in China, all ISO 9001 and 14001 certified.
The Asia-Pacific region employs 650 people and accounts for 20% of the Group's sales, that is €170 million.

The Company
What We Do
Founded in 1922, SOCOMEC is an independent industrial group with a workforce of 4200 experts spread over 30 subsidiaries in the world. Our core business: the availability, control and safety of low voltage electrical networks serving our customers’ power performance. In 2023, SOCOMEC posted a turnover of 843M€.
